M8 Greyhound armoured car and crew, 1944 (c)

Photograph, World War Two, Far East (1941-1944) 1944 (c).

An M8 Greyhound armoured car of the East African Armoured Corps negotiates a muddy track. This American-built vehicle was crewed by four men and was armed with a 37 mm gun. It first saw action in Italy in 1943.

One of 10 photographs relating to East African Armoured Corps Depot, including officers' groups, parades, armoured cars, 1943-1945.
